Parks & Gardens nearby Homerton Street, Cambridge, East of England, United Kingdom



Parker's Piece

Approximately 1.54 km away
Address: Cambridge, United Kingdom

Coe Fen

Approximately 1.61 km away
Address: Cambridge, United Kingdom

Sheep's Green / Lammas Land

Approximately 1.67 km away
Address: Cambridge, United Kingdom

Romsey Recreation Ground

Approximately 1.67 km away
Address: Cambridge, United Kingdom

Cloister Court

Approximately 1.99 km away
Address: Cambridge, United Kingdom